What health problems does benzene cause?

0

Even a small amount of benzene exposure can cause temporary nervous system disorders, immune system depression, and anemia. High levels of benzene can result in death, drowsiness, dizziness, rapid heart rate, headaches, tremors, confusion, unconsciousness, vomiting, and stomach irritation. Benzene has been identified as a carcinogen and can cause various forms of leukemia from as little as five years of exposure, resulting in death in some instances.
